Occupational Therapy in Gerontology


This Advanced Skill Certificate program is designed for occupational therapists and healthcare professionals who want to specialize in working with older adults.


Gerontology is a field that focuses on the physical, emotional, and social needs of older adults, and occupational therapy plays a vital role in this area.


Some of the key areas of focus include: assessing and addressing cognitive impairment, managing chronic conditions, and promoting independence and participation in daily activities.

Through this program, learners will gain the knowledge and skills needed to provide high-quality care to older adults and improve their overall well-being.

Course Content


Gerontology Fundamentals •
Aging and Developmental Changes •
Physical Function and Mobility in Older Adults •
Cognitive and Sensory Changes in Gerontology •
Fall Prevention and Management Strategies •
Medication Management in Older Adults •
Nutrition and Hydration in Gerontology •
Pain Management in Older Adults •
Geriatric Assessment and Evaluation •
Rehabilitation and Reintegration in Gerontology
